Electric Dreams is the fifth solo album by English jazz guitarist John McLaughlin and his “One Truth Band” (featuring violinist L. Shankar, keyboardist Stu Goldberg, bassist Fernando Saunders, percussionist Alyrio Lima and drummer Tony “Thunder” Smith), released in 1979.

“On the whole, Electric Dreams offers some of the best composing and playing of McLaughlin’s career and has been unfairly overlooked.” – Walter Kolosky/AllAboutJazz.

“McLaughlin conforms to the controlled funk and electronic sounds of the times, with generally more restraint and a considerable musical payoff.”- Richard S. Ginel/AllMusic.

Track listing:
All songs by John McLaughlin unless otherwise noted.

“Guardian Angels” – 0:51
“Miles Davis” – 4:54
“Electric Dreams, Electric Sighs” – 6:57
“Desire and the Comforter” – 7:34
“Love and Understanding” – 6:36
“Singing Earth” (Stu Goldberg) – 0:37
“The Dark Prince” – 5:15
“The Unknown Dissident” – 6:16

Personnel:
John McLaughlin – 6, 12 & 13-string acoustic & electric guitars, banjo
L. Shankar – acoustic & electric violin
Stu Goldberg – electric piano/ pedals, Moog synthesizer (with Steiner-Parker modifications), Prophet synthesizer, Hammond B-3 organ
Fernando Saunders – bass guitar, acoustic bass, vocal (“Love & Understanding”)
Tony “Thunder” Smith – drums, backing vocal (“Love & Understanding)
Alyrio Lima – percussions
David Sanborn – alto saxophone (“The Unknown Dissident”)

Released: 1979
Recorded: November–December 1978
Studio: Sound Mixer Studios, New York City
Length: 38:40
Label: Columbia
Producer: John McLaughlin
